CCTV images released after two tram station workers assaulted in three days

Reading now: 705

Police have shared images of two people they wish to speak to after two tram station workers were assaulted in three days. Officers are investigating the two separate incidents, which took place at the Bury and Altrincham interchanges.

The first incident took place at Altrincham interchange on November 6, 2024. Greater Manchester Police says a member of transport staff was assaulted at the station at 10.45pm.

Police want to speak to the man pictured right in connection with the incident. A second attack followed at Bury interchange, on November 8, 2024.

According to GMP, a member of transport staff was assaulted at the tram stop at 5pm. Officers want to speak to the person pictured on the left in connection with this incident.
